Data Snapshot: ZIP 73663 (Seiling, OK)

Homeowners in ZIP 73663 (Seiling, OK) pay an average of $2,500 per year for insurance as of 2022, according to U.S. Treasury FIO ZIP-level data across approximately 3 reported policies. Nationally, that ranks ZIP 73663 in the 89th percentile, 41% above the U.S. average of $1,776 per year. Against Oklahoma's average of $2,622, ZIP 73663 is 5% below, ranking #225 of 423 tracked ZIPs in Oklahoma by premium. The closest-priced peer within Oklahoma is Paoli (ZIP 73074) at $2,500, essentially matching this ZIP's rate.

With a loss ratio of 65.7%, insurers retained a working margin after claims in ZIP 73663. Claim frequency, the share of policies with at least one claim, is 6.35%, and the average claim severity (amount paid per claim) is $25,876.

Over the 2018–2022 window, ZIP 73663 premiums fallen 3.5%, spanning $2,449 to $2,591 (five-year average: $2,509), an annualized rate of -0.9% per year.

How to read these numbers

The figures on this page come from the U.S. Treasury Federal Insurance Office, which collects homeowners insurance premium and claims data directly from the largest property insurers in the country. Because the data is aggregated at the ZIP-code level and averaged across many policies, it describes the typical cost in an area rather than a quote for any single home. Two houses on the same street can pay very different premiums depending on their age, construction type, roof condition, prior claims, and the specific coverage limits and deductibles the homeowner selects. The loss ratio shows how much of every premium dollar insurers paid back out as claims; a ratio above one means carriers lost money locally, which often precedes rate increases or carrier exits. Rising nonrenewal and claim frequency reveal how stressed the local market has become. Use these figures to gauge the direction and scale of costs in your area, then request quotes from several licensed carriers before buying or renewing a policy. FIO data aggregates voluntary reporting from the 40 largest homeowners insurers, covering roughly 80% of the U.S. market, so figures represent market averages rather than individual policy quotes; your own premium will vary with dwelling value, deductible, coverage limits, construction type, and insurer-specific underwriting.
